DESCRIPTION


The District is seeking a vendor to provide a cloud-based, automated technology solution designed for the capture and indexing of medical records. The solution will process an average of 1.5 million images annually, with integration into the District’s existing content management platform and/or Electronic Health Record (EHR), specifically Epic.

The proposed system must utilize advanced Optical Character Recognition (OCR) and Natural Language Processing (NLP) capabilities to accurately capture and index medical records, including non-uniform records from external sources. The platform should require minimal local hardware installation and enable seamless integration with current content management solutions or Epic. The contract will span three years.
